Okotoks, AB – Game-one of the scheduled three-game set between the Okotoks Dawgs and visiting Regina Red Sox got called off during the top of the SIXTH inning following flashes of lightning before ensuing flooding of rain forced the umpire crew to postpone the game.
Tomorrow, Friday, June 28th will see the Dawgs and Red Sox start fresh with game-two set for 7:05 p.m.
Game-one will resume with the same circumstances, just before the game was waved off.
Regina was leading the game 2-1, putting a run up in the cancelled sixth inning. Officially, the Red Sox had two outs on the board with runners on the corners. The current at bat saw an 0-1 count.
Game-one will resume on SATURDAY afternoon at 4:05 p.m., right before the scheduled third game at 7:05 p.m.
